MATERIAL is the latest EP from Highstarlavista, released on June 27, 2026. The project contains 6 tracks and features guest appearances from Mojo, Aguero Banks, and Erigga.
Highstarlavista continues his impressive rise within Nigeria’s hip-hop and rap scene with the release of his highly anticipated EP, “MATERIAL.” The six-track project arrives as another major statement from the Enugu-born artist, showcasing his lyrical growth, street credibility, and ability to create music that resonates with listeners across different backgrounds.
Over the past few years, Highstarlavista has established himself as one of the most exciting voices emerging from Eastern Nigeria’s thriving music scene. Through projects such as The Prophecy and The Fellowship series, he has built a loyal fanbase by consistently delivering authentic storytelling, motivational themes, and hard-hitting rap performances. With MATERIAL, he takes another important step forward, presenting a body of work that reflects ambition, perseverance, success, and personal evolution.
The EP opens with the title track, “Material,” a powerful introduction that immediately establishes the project’s confidence and direction. Through sharp lyricism and commanding delivery, Highstarlavista reflects on growth, self-worth, and the mindset required to succeed in a highly competitive environment. The track serves as an ideal entry point into the themes explored throughout the project.
“Balu Balu,” featuring Mojo, follows with an energetic performance that blends catchy melodies and engaging rap verses. The chemistry between both artists creates a vibrant listening experience while adding diversity to the EP’s overall sound. The collaboration demonstrates Highstarlavista’s ability to work seamlessly with other talented performers while maintaining his artistic identity.
One of the standout solo performances on the project arrives with “Upper Echelon.” The song explores aspirations, achievement, and the pursuit of greatness. Through confident delivery and motivational themes, Highstarlavista captures the determination required to rise above challenges and achieve success. The track further reinforces the EP’s central message of progress and self-belief.
The fourth track, “Blessings,” features the talented Aguero Banks, one of the most respected names in Nigeria’s contemporary indigenous rap movement. Together, both artists deliver a compelling record centered on gratitude, perseverance, and the rewards of hard work. Their complementary styles create one of the EP’s most memorable moments and highlight the strength of Eastern Nigerian hip-hop.
Another major highlight comes with “Mgbidi,” featuring veteran rapper Erigga. Known for his street-oriented storytelling and impactful lyricism, Erigga brings additional weight and credibility to the project. The collaboration combines insightful verses, strong delivery, and relatable themes, making it one of the most anticipated songs on the EP. The record demonstrates Highstarlavista’s ability to hold his own alongside one of Nigeria’s most respected rap figures.
The project concludes with “Corridor,” a reflective and engaging closing track that ties together many of the themes explored throughout the EP. The song provides listeners with a final glimpse into Highstarlavista’s mindset, journey, and aspirations while leaving a lasting impression that encourages repeat listens.

Tracklist
- Material
- Balu Balu (feat. Mojo)
- Upper Echelon
- Blessings (feat. Aguero Banks)
- Mgbidi (feat. Erigga)
- Corridor
Artist: Highstarlavista
Project: MATERIAL (EP)
Release Date: June 27, 2026
Tracks: 6
Featured Artists: Mojo, Aguero Banks, Erigga
Genre: Hip-Hop / Rap / Afro-Fusion
